Investors often face challenges such as:
- Volatility: Cryptocurrency prices can swing dramatically within short periods, making them both alluring and treacherous. For example, Bitcoin has been known to experience price movements of over 10% in a single day, which can lead to substantial gains but also devastating losses.
- Regulatory Uncertainty: The laws governing cryptocurrencies are still evolving, leading to confusion and apprehension among investors. As governments worldwide, including the United States, explore regulations, the legal status of cryptocurrencies can change overnight, impacting their value and acceptance.
- Security Risks: Hacking and phishing attacks pose threats to digital wallets and exchanges, resulting in significant financial losses for investors. In fact, billions of dollars worth of cryptocurrency have been stolen over the years, underscoring the importance of using secure platforms and practicing good cybersecurity hygiene.
Despite these challenges, there are also opportunities that arise in the cryptocurrency landscape:
- Diversification: Including cryptocurrencies in an investment portfolio can serve as a hedge against traditional market fluctuations. For instance, during times of economic downturn, some investors have found cryptocurrencies to be a reliable store of value, leading to overall portfolio resilience.
- Global Access: Cryptocurrencies break down geographical barriers, allowing U.S. investors to access markets and opportunities that were previously unimaginable. With just an internet connection, anyone can trade cryptocurrencies 24/7, investing in projects from around the world.
- Innovation: The underlying blockchain technology is revolutionizing various industries, such as finance, healthcare, and supply chain management. By investing in cryptocurrencies, individuals can also support cutting-edge innovations that may shape the future of commerce.

Navigating the Cryptocurrency Landscape: Potential Risks
The world of cryptocurrencies is filled with excitement, but understanding the potential risks is crucial for any investor looking to navigate this volatile market. Each risk presents its own set of challenges, and being aware of them can greatly influence investment strategies and outcomes.
One of the most prominent risks is market volatility. Cryptocurrencies are notoriously unpredictable; a sudden spike or drop in price can happen with minimal notice. For instance, in 2021, Bitcoin and Ethereum experienced substantial surges, only to be followed by sharp corrections. This rollercoaster-like behavior can lead to emotional decision-making among investors, causing panic selling at the wrong moments. Therefore, developing a keen awareness of market trends and establishing a clear strategy can mitigate some effects of this volatility.
Regulatory uncertainty adds another layer of complexity to cryptocurrency investments. As the United States government, along with international authorities, scrambles to create a regulatory framework around digital assets, fear of sudden bans or altered rules can disproportionately affect market confidence. Investors must stay informed about potential legislation and how it may impact not only individual cryptocurrencies but also the broader market. A lack of understanding can lead to significant financial risks, as regulations can shape the infrastructure that supports cryptocurrency transactions.
Security risks also loom large over the cryptocurrency ecosystem. The rise of hacking incidents, such as the high-profile attack on the Poly Network in 2021, reminds investors that their holdings are vulnerable. Many investors are unaware of the best practices for securing their digital assets, leading to unfortunate losses. To combat this, it is essential for investors to adopt strong security measures, such as using hardware wallets and choosing reputable exchanges, ensuring that their assets are better protected against theft.
Additionally, liquidity risk cannot be overlooked. In some cases, investing in lesser-known cryptocurrencies can pose risks related to low trading volumes, making it challenging to buy or sell assets without causing significant price shifts. Understanding the liquidity of an asset is vital to avoid being caught in a position where one cannot quickly exit the investment.

One of the most impactful strategies is diversification. By spreading investments across various cryptocurrencies and asset classes, investors can mitigate the risk of a major downturn in any single asset. This approach allows investors to capture the potential appreciation in multiple assets while helping to cushion the blow of any adverse movements in the market. Additionally, pairing cryptocurrencies with traditional investments, such as stocks or bonds, can bolster the overall stability of one’s portfolio.
Implementing risk management techniques is another vital tool in an investor’s arsenal. One common method is setting a predetermined stop-loss order—a threshold at which an investor will automatically sell a security to limit potential losses. This mechanism can take emotion out of the equation, allowing for more rational decision-making during periods of extreme volatility. Furthermore, establishing a risk-reward ratio before entering trades can help investors evaluate whether the potential gains justify the risks involved in each investment.
